Introduction to the Rotary-Screw Compressor Market

In today’s industrial landscape, rotary-screw compressors serve as the backbone for a broad spectrum of applications, from heavy manufacturing to critical infrastructure projects. These machines deliver reliable, continuous pressurized air, powering pneumatic tools on construction sites, automating assembly lines in automotive plants, and supporting drilling operations in oil and gas fields. As energy efficiency and sustainability become paramount, rotary-screw technology has evolved to meet rising demands for lower operating costs, reduced emissions, and seamless integration with digital monitoring solutions. Evolving Dynamics Shaping the Industry Landscape

The rotary-screw compressor market is undergoing a profound shift driven by relentless focus on decarbonization, energy efficiency, and digital transformation. Manufacturers are embedding advanced sensors to enable real-time condition monitoring and predictive maintenance, thereby reducing unplanned downtime. Concurrently, stringent environmental regulations compel firms to innovate low-emission, oil-free designs that comply with air quality standards and worker safety protocols. Supply chain resilience has risen in importance as geopolitical tensions and trade disruptions expose vulnerabilities in component sourcing. As a result, OEMs are diversifying production footprints and forging closer partnerships with local suppliers. Additionally, end users increasingly demand modular, skid-mounted packages that facilitate rapid deployment on construction sites or remote drilling platforms. This trend toward customization is complemented by the growth of value-added after-sales services, including remote diagnostics and performance optimization contracts. Collectively, these transformative shifts are redefining competitive advantage, pushing industry participants to adopt agile manufacturing, embrace Industry 4.0 capabilities, and prioritize sustainable innovation.

Cumulative Impact of United States Tariffs in 2025

In 2025, the implementation of new tariffs on steel, aluminum, and select compressor components by the United States government has had a cascading effect throughout the rotary-screw compressor ecosystem. Raw material cost increases have led original equipment manufacturers to reassess pricing strategies, with some choosing to absorb expenses to maintain market share, while others have passed surcharges directly to industrial buyers. The tariffs have also prompted a reevaluation of global supply chains, encouraging several OEMs to establish or expand manufacturing facilities in Mexico and Canada under USMCA provisions. However, compliance with evolving trade regulations has increased administrative overhead, requiring dedicated teams to manage tariff classifications and certificate of origin documentation. For aftermarket parts and components, distributors have sought alternative sourcing from Asia-Pacific suppliers, though lead-time variability and quality assurance remain concerns. Despite these headwinds, some industry players view tariffs as a catalyst for localization, investing in domestic steel and aluminum partnerships to secure a stable supply. As the market adjusts, the ability to navigate trade policy will remain a critical determinant of profitability and competitiveness.

Key Segmentation Insights Revealing Market Nuances

Analyzing the rotary-screw compressor market through multiple segmentation lenses uncovers important growth pockets and differentiation strategies. When examining applications, the construction sector has leveraged pneumatic tools in concrete applications and material handling to accelerate project timelines, while manufacturing end users in the automotive industry depend on precision compressors for assembly line processes and paint shops. Within food and beverage, bakery production, breweries, and dairy processing have adopted oil-free compressors to meet strict hygiene standards. Textile manufacturers benefit from compressors used in fabric production and spinning mills, whereas oil and gas operations employ specialized units for drilling activities and refinery utilities.

From a product type perspective, oil-free dry type compressors command attention in industries where air purity is non-negotiable, while water-injected oil-free models offer enhanced cooling efficiency. Oil-injected single-stage compressors remain popular for heavy-duty industrial workloads, balancing performance and maintenance costs.

Capacity segmentation reveals that low-pressure units below 20 HP serve small-scale workshops and residential garages; medium-pressure models in the 20 HP to 100 HP range dominate mid-tier manufacturing facilities; and high-pressure machines above 100 HP are tailored for large industrial complexes and critical infrastructure. End-user segmentation shows commercial printing operations valuing quiet compressor packages, industrial chemical and petroleum businesses demanding robust reliability, and residential customers seeking compact, direct-drive solutions.

Stage-based analysis differentiates multi-stage compressors with belt-driven configurations that achieve higher pressures through sequential compression, from single-stage direct-drive units prized for simplicity and lower upfront costs. Cooling method segmentation highlights air-cooled compressors using axial or centrifugal fans for basic installations, while water-cooled systems employing cooling towers and recirculation pumps support continuous, high-ambient-temperature operations. Finally, distribution channel insights reveal direct sales teams engaging large industrial buyers with turnkey solutions, contrasted with distributors who supply smaller end users and maintenance shops through online retailers and wholesale networks.

Regional Developments and Market Dynamics

Across the Americas, robust infrastructure investment and a strong manufacturing base have sustained demand for rotary-screw compressors. The United States continues to drive technology adoption in automation and digitalization, while Canada emphasizes sustainable practices in resource-extraction industries. In Latin America, expanding oil and gas exploration and growing construction projects in urban centers fuel interest in compact, mobile compressor units.

In Europe, Middle East & Africa, regulatory initiatives supporting decarbonization have accelerated adoption of premium efficiency and oil-free compressor systems. Western Europe’s stringent emission standards push suppliers to optimize lifecycle performance, whereas the Middle East’s oil and gas sector prioritizes high-pressure applications for upstream and downstream operations. In Africa, infrastructure expansion plans, including rail and mining developments, have created incremental opportunities for modular compressor packages.

The Asia-Pacific region remains a pivotal manufacturing hub, propelled by escalating industrial activity and aggressive urbanization strategies. China and India lead in infrastructure roll-out, driving demand for rugged compressors in construction and power generation. Southeast Asian nations are integrating renewable energy projects, necessitating compressors for manufacturing photovoltaic cells and wind turbine components. Meanwhile, Japan and South Korea focus on advanced manufacturing efficiencies, adopting IoT-enabled compressor systems to enhance production throughput.

Competitive Landscape: Leading Industry Players

The rotary-screw compressor market boasts a diverse roster of established and emerging suppliers, each competing on innovation, global reach, and service excellence. Atlas Copco AB leverages its extensive service network to deliver predictive analytics and extended-warranty programs. Bauer Compressors, Inc. focuses on high-pressure solutions for diving and firefighting applications. BOGE Kompressoren GmbH & Co. KG stands out with modular compressor blocks that simplify maintenance. CompAir differentiates itself through integrated air-treatment packages. Doosan Infracore Portable Power prioritizes mobility and rapid deployment for rental fleets. Elgi Equipments Ltd emphasizes compact, energy-efficient designs well suited for small to medium enterprises. FS-Elliott Co., LLC drives innovation in centrifugal compression technology. Fusheng Group capitalizes on cost-competitive manufacturing in Asia. Gardner Denver Holdings, Inc. offers a broad portfolio spanning rotary and reciprocating compressors. Hitachi Industrial Equipment Systems Co., Ltd. integrates drive and automation solutions. Ingersoll Rand Inc. delivers connected compressor platforms with remote monitoring. Kaeser Kompressoren SE advances sustainability through heat recovery systems. Kobe Steel, Ltd. (Kobelco) delivers corrosion-resistant solutions for power plants and marine applications. Mattei Compressors, Inc. focuses on oil-free, low-sound models. Quincy Compressor emphasizes durability and ease of service. Siemens AG integrates digital twins and software analytics. Sullair, LLC excels in oil-injected, portable compressors for construction and mining. Together, these players shape a competitive landscape marked by relentless innovation, strategic partnerships, and regional specialization.
